About DC/DC Converter Modules
Non-isolated DC/DC converters provide voltage regulation at the point of load (PoL), minimizing power loss and voltage drops in distributed power architectures. By stepping down higher bus voltages to precise levels required by processors, memory, or sensors, they improve system efficiency and stability while reducing board space compared to discrete solutions.
Integrated power modules like the LTM8023EV#PBF significantly accelerate design cycles by eliminating complex magnetics selection and loop compensation design. They offer plug-and-play functionality with guaranteed performance specifications, making them essential for modern high-density electronics where thermal management and reliability are paramount.

Frequently Asked Questions
Question: What thermal management is required for full 2A output?
Answer: The module’s metal substrate efficiently transfers heat to the PCB. For continuous 2A operation above 85°C ambient, follow layout guidelines in the datasheet, including thermal vias and copper pours.
Question: Does this support remote voltage sensing?
Answer: Yes, dedicated Sense+ and Sense- pins enable Kelvin connections to compensate for PCB trace resistance.
Question: Is external compensation needed?
Answer: No, all compensation components are integrated internally for set-and-forget operation.
Question: Can it synchronize to an external clock?
Answer: Yes, the SYNC pin accepts external clock signals from 200kHz to 2.5MHz to eliminate beat frequencies in multi-module systems.
Question: What protection features are included?
Answer: Integrated safeguards include input undervoltage lockout, output overcurrent protection, and overtemperature shutdown.
Question: Is this suitable for automotive applications?
Answer: This commercial-grade (ITE) variant operates from -40°C to 85°C. For automotive qualification, consult Analog Devices’ AEC-Q100 rated alternatives.
